Q: Is 765,625,585 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 765,625,585 is a composite number.

Why is 765,625,585 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 765,625,585 can be evenly divided by 1 5 1,297 6,485 118,061 590,305 153,125,117 and 765,625,585, with no remainder.

Since 765,625,585 cannot be divided by just 1 and 765,625,585, it is a composite number.
